I believe Lend Lease equipment supplied to UK which was surplus to requirements, was able to be auctioned off to the civilian market, due to the shortage of available transport. The USA would not take any vehicles back home as their own manufacturers feared it would effect their production. Seem to remember there was a stipulation about export restrictions on them, though.
In Australia, after the war, I know for a fact, a great number of Diamond T, Mack, Federal, etc were disposed of by the US in local auctions. A number of outback hauliers using them to form roadtrains.
